Taylor’s William Metts dies at age 68

A funeral service for William Davis Metts, 68, a long-time Taylor Machine Works Inc director, was held on 20 July in his home town of Louisville.

Metts joined Taylor as a service man in 1959, initially taking care of customers in the US south east, moved into sales and, since 1972, had responsibility as the firm's director of marketing.

"William's expert knowledge of the Taylor products, his infectious attitude of positive thinking, and his 'get the job done no matter what it takes' spirit led him into the Taylor sales organisation," the company notes. "He led the company through its formative years as head of sales and service during the strategic transition from an agricultural and forestry equipment manufacturer into the big lift materials handling giant Taylor is known for today."

Characterising him as an industry icon, Louisville-based Taylor adds: "There has never been a better forklift salesman than William Metts. William's amazing analytical ability of assessing equipment wear and tear led him to become an industry expert in the field of lift equipment residual values, thus developing a sound aftermarket equipment valuation methodology for the company and competitors alike."

Metts died on 17 July at Winston Medical Center in Louisville.

Survivors include his wife, Nelda Childs Metts, three children, 11 grandchildren and one great-grandchild.

Poplar Flat Baptist Church, 906 North Church Ave., Louisville, MS 39339, is accepting memorial donations.
